From Script to Screen
The creation of a motion picture is a complex process that involves multiple stages, each crucial in bringing the final product to life. It all begins with a concept, often a story conceived by a screenwriter. This written work becomes the script, the blueprint for the film.
From the early drafts to the final revisions, the script undergoes intense scrutiny and improvement. Directors often collaborate closely with the screenwriter to ensure the script aligns with their interpretation for the film.
Once the script is finalized, it enters the pre-production phase where casting, location scouting, and production design take place. This phase sets the tone of the film and establishes the visual environment in which the story will unfold.
Then comes the heart of filmmaking - production. Cameras roll, actors bring the characters to life, and the director guides the performance with their skill. This phase is a whirlwind of activity, requiring meticulous planning and coordination from every department involved.
Post-production brings the final touches. Editing assembles the footage into a cohesive narrative, sound design adds depth and emotion, and visual effects enhance the story's impact. Through this careful synthesis of elements, the raw material transforms into a captivating cinematic experience.
Film Fantasies Unveiling the Secrets of Special Effects
For years, audiences have been mesmerized by the breathtaking visuals in movies. But behind these magical scenes lies a world of ingenious minds and cutting-edge technology, all dedicated to crafting movie magic through the art of special effects. From monumental explosions to believable creatures, special effects have evolved the cinematic experience.
- The early days of special effects relied heavily on physical effects, such as miniatures, models, and masks.
- Over time, technology has progressed at a rapid pace, leading to the emergence of digital effects.
- Contemporary filmmakers have an library of tools at their disposal, allowing them to create scenes that were once considered impossible.
The process of creating special effects is a complex one, involving teams of talented artists, engineers, and technicians who work tirelessly to bring visions to life. From the initial concept stage to the final results, every step requires precision, creativity, and a deep understanding of the technical aspects involved.
